"Positive outlook but economic uncertainty on the rise"
Together with the Confederation of Swedish Enterprise, TechSverige has started to monitor, compile and present a number of questions about changes in employment, sales and investments at member companies. Four times a year, around 5,000 members of the Confederation of Swedish Enterprise's Entrepreneurial Panel answer questions, which are then broken down by tech industry. TechSverige's Chief Economist Christina Ramm-Ericson comments on this year's first survey:
Christina Ramm-Ericson, Head of Industrial Policy / Chief Economist. TechSweden- For the tech sector, growth has slowed down but expectations for the future remain optimistic. The Entrepreneurs' Panel shows that a majority of companies in the tech sector expect an increase in future sales volumes, as well as a need to increase staff over the next year.
How has confidence in the future changed this year compared to previous surveys?
- We see that companies' outlook has fallen compared to the last survey conducted in November 2022. The net figures, i.e. the share of companies that believe in an increase minus the share that believe in a decrease in sales volumes, have fallen from 63 percentage points at the end of last year to 47 percentage points now.
What are the changes in employment?
- There is still a high demand for staff in the sector, although it is lower compared to previous surveys. More than half of respondents believe they will have more employees in 12 months' time.
How does the tech industry see the future?
- We are facing a tough economic situation but the tech industry is still confident about the future, but that can change quickly.
- The forecast for the Swedish economy is gloomy and is expected to be in a recession in 2023, which is expected to last for the next two years. GDP is expected to fall, household consumption to decrease and we will see an increase in unemployment. We have a situation that we have not seen for a very long time, with high inflation at the same time as we are entering a recession. However, one ray of hope is that there are signs that inflation is falling.
